Let me preface by saying I love the first three books in Samantha Young's series. She delivers well-written, heart-tugging stories that I adore, in this series as well as other books of hers I have read.This entry, however, fell kind of flat with me. I knew a bit about Hannah and Marco from the previous novels, so I was excited to see what would happen now that they had a second chance.Their past is well-described and their present meeting is great, but then the complications just got the better of me. After a certain point, I just found Hannah to be completely annoying, and Marco's ability to take her abuse over and over again was just beyond my willing suspension of disbelief.Though I didn't like this installment as much, I am not put off of Samantha Young and will continue to read her books. I can't wait for Cole's story especially, since he is one of my favorite characters from the series and particularly this book.

If I'm being completely honest, this might be my least favorite of the series. However, with that said, it's still a four star read... which I think speaks volumes about this author and this series. I'm a huge Samantha Young fan, and I've LOVED this series since meeting Braden and Joss in On Dublin Street. I love these characters, their stories, Ms Young's writing, all of it. So, Fall From India Place was highly anticipated, of course.Why was it my least favorite? I didn't feel the connection with Marco the way I always felt it with the other male MCs in this series. I'm not sure why, but this book had an entirely different feel to it than the previous books. Taking place almost six years after the last book left off, Hannah is all grown up. Between flashbacks and Hannah's present inner monologue, we learn the heartbreaking truth about what has transpired in her life since the first time she met Marco. The major factor driving the plot in this love story is Marco's absence. Even when he tries to be there with Hannah, so much pain and fear has Hannah pushing him away. So I felt it difficult to really connect with him, considering he is talked about and thought about constantly, but often physically absent in this story. This didn't keep me from rooting for Hannah and Marco's happy ending. It just kept me from feeling the way about Marco that I felt about Braden, Cam and Nate.What did I love? I loved how much I felt. I love a story to break my heart. This book did that for me. This story is brutal. It's heartbreaking. It's very slow building, so much so, I wondered how this story could possibly end. I wondered servers times if Samantha Young was breaking her own formula and giving me adv ending I want expecting. The conflict is never-ending. The turns and curves in the plot keep coming. It's an unpredictable, incredibly devastating story line. While I missed that all-consuming connection with Marco that I wanted to feel, that entire dynamic made for such an angsty, gut wrenching story.This book isn't just Hannah's love story. It's Hannah's life story. We see the life she has made for herself as an adult, a teacher, a friend, sister, daughter, aunt. I connected with Hannah right away, so much more than I had when she was really just a child earlier in the series. I felt fully invested in every step of her journey... her fears, hopes, heartbreak and her joy. She's such a likeable character. I also loved how big a presence my favorite characters from the other books played in this book. Because really, this growing family of characters are all so pivotal in Hannah's story. There's so much to love about this book that it made up for what I was missing.
